Raja leaves for 2-day visit to Saudi Arabia

ISLAMABAD: Prime Minister Raja Pervez Ashraf on Sunday left for a two-day official visit to Saudi Arabia during which he will hold meeting with Saudi King Abdullah Bin Abdul Aziz.

Talking to mediamen at Chaklala airbase, the Prime Minister said matters of mutual interest will come under discussion during his meeting with Saudi King Abdullah bin Abdul Aziz.

The meeting will take place on Monday in Jeddah.

Raja Pervez will perform Umra on Sunday and will offer Salam at Roza-e-Rasool (Peace Be Upon Him) and Nawafil at the Masjid-e-Nabvi in Madina.

The Prime Minister will also meet Pakistani community living in Saudi Arabia.

Federal Minister for Religious Affairs Syed Khurshid Shah is accompanying the Prime Minister. Raja said Saudi Arabia has close brotherly ties with Pakistan and it gives importance to Pakistan’s government and its people. -- AGENCIES
